Snaps Everyone!

CONTRIBUTED BY JILLIAN JACKMAN

On Friday Night at the Palace Theatre in Waterbury, Woodland’s Drama club received a stand-alone impromptu standing ovation from the audience after their performance! 

The night was filled with camaraderie within our drama department as well as creating new connections within the theater community!

Woodland Regional High School Drama Department was honored THREE times at this year’s ceremony! 

The following students were recognized in their respective categories:

Sophomore ABIGAIL DIAMANTE has once againwon the Dance Molinari Scholarship which grants her the opportunity to take professional Broadway dance classes this summer in NEW YORK CITY.

Junior ISABELLA PERALTA won “Best Performance in a Comic Female Role in a Musical”

Junior JAMIE MISURACA won ” Best Standout Performance in Male Role in an Ensemble Production.
